Rustan’s hosted an exclusive sneak peek of the Philippine Wine Merchants’ 22nd Grand Wine Experience, happening this 14 November. The intimate preview offered guests and enthusiasts a taste of what’s to come — a grand celebration bringing together the world’s finest wines, spirits and champagnes under one roof.
Norie Wang, vice president for Retail Operations for Philippine Wine Merchants, promises a spectacular time for guests of the 22nd Grand Wine Experience, Southeast Asia’s biggest and most prestigious wine and spirits gathering.
The much-awaited event returns on Friday, 14 November, at the Marriott Grand Ballroom, Marriott Manila, Newport World Resorts.
“Every year we try to make it spectacular, year on year. In fact, this should have been our 25th year, our silver, but because of the pandemic, we paused for three years, so we are on the 22nd. This time, we made sure the food is better than ever, and the wines you will be tasting, because it is ‘time traveling,’ we have some back vintages,” she told DAILY TRIBUNE in a preview event held at Rustan’s Makati.
This year’s theme, “Time Travel,” celebrates wine as the most elegant vessel of memory and legacy. Every bottle is a portal into its vintage year, capturing the terroir, the craftsmanship and the spirit of its time. With each sip, guests are transported to summers long gone, harvests celebrated and traditions that continue to inspire.
The 22nd Grand Wine Experience will feature over 1,000 wines, spirits and brews from the world’s most iconic regions including rare vintages and celebrated labels that connoisseurs, collectors and curious palates alike will not want to miss.
